DEVELOPMENT OF METHOD FOR QUANTITATIVE DETERMINATION OF CEFQUINOME SULFATE IN PIGLETS BLOOD PLASMA USING HPLC/DMD

This manuscript presents a developed method for determining cefquinome sulfate in piglets blood plasma intended clinical and pharmaceutical research of veterinary drugs based on it. Blood proteins were precipitated twice with solution trichloroacetic acid. The supernatant was further purified by series solid-phase extraction.
